Have you done the Tyson dodge testing method to determine your latency? Are you able to dodge his uppercuts on reaction? During Rounds 2 and 3, he’ll do a pattern changeup and then throw an uppercut. That first uppercut after the changeup comes out 1 frame faster than his normal Round 1 uppercuts which should all be perfectly dodgeable on reaction anyway.
Round 2 after the changeup is 2 uppercuts. Round 3 after the changeup is 1 uppercut, then a waiting period followed by the 2 Jab --> Uppercut combo. (an easy opportunity to block both jabs and get two stars before dodging the uppercut)
You can get like 7 stars at the beginning of Round 2 because he opens with those jabs (obviously your Stars cap at 3).
